![]() ![]() It is very similar to a Cube, but the difference is that it is longer than it is wide, whereas every length of a cube is the same.Ī cuboid is shaped like a box and some people describe it as a 3D rectangle. When teaching shapes it is useful to have some real life examples to show.ĭice are cubes, a Rubik’s cube is a cube and an ice cube is a cube. The first shape we will look at is a cube.Īll of a cube’s surfaces are the same and all of a cube’s edges are the same length. We will look at the following common 3D shapes: This means that all real objects are actually made from 3D shapes. If you can hold or pick up an object, then it is 3D. A three-dimensional shape has depth as well as length and width. ![]() In this lesson we are learning the names of 3D shapes and looking at examples of some common everyday objects that have these shapes.ģD means three-dimensional.
